Collecting Vintage Photos, Photographs as a Hobby and Business

Coming home from an auction or estate sale with a box full of vintage photos including cabinet card photos, glass magic lantern slides, tintype photos, any kind of old photo, is a source of fun and joy for me. I love finding ways to supplement our income by working at home, and one way that I do that is to buy and resell old photographs of all kinds. I look through them carefully for treasures, enjoy them, think about what life must have been like for the people in the picture, or take in the different things in the background that would now be considered antiques. I keep some, scan others, and resell many.

This page is devoted to my love for old photos. They are so fascinating that I wonder why families don't pass them down and they so often end up at estate sales or auctions. But if they didn't end up at estate sales and auctions, I wouldn't have this hobby and source of income. Perhaps they are appreciated even more than they would be if they stayed in the family, it is hard to say.

Collecting Vintage Photo Albums

It is surprising to me that when I visit estate sales or auctions, complete family albums with vintage photos are often for sale. I wonder how families can let these leave the family, then I realize that maybe this is the last generation...or maybe the family just isn't interested...which brings joy to whoever buys the albums...so happiness is being spread no matter what.
